Transaction 17ff6c104eede4fdeb3d97ccdb51f86597a77703e5ae6fdacd59633e06378023

1 Input
2 Outputs
  • 17ff6c104eede4fdeb3d97ccdb51f86597a77703e5ae6fdacd59633e06378023:0
  • value  2974133
    address  1CKKDcdnikG8xmQufieUKQYacC9AZwpNKt
  • 17ff6c104eede4fdeb3d97ccdb51f86597a77703e5ae6fdacd59633e06378023:1
  • value  3128917
    address  3Jchxs2DAHkwmrdKcZy6kndFT5gbani6Wa